3 apples instead of 1 is a useless distraction if you want equal portions. Finding 3/7ths of an apple is as hard as finding 1/7th; the denominator is the problem.
I thought about that, but it seemed like it might make a difference if you can physically rearrange and rotate each apple, assuming you can cut more than one apple at once as a single "cut"
